At the 2017 IPCPR Trade Show, La Palina Cigars will add a fifth size to its Illumination line in the form of  6 x 50 Toro.

The La Palina Illumination is the third regular production cigar that El Titan de Bronze is making for La Palina;  joining the La Palina Mr. Sam and the La Palina Family Series Miami. El Titan de Bronze also produces the popular limited edition La Palina Goldie line. It is the Goldie line from which the La Palina Illumination draws its inspiration.

Illumination has been described to us as “Goldie-like”. It has a similar blend composition to the Goldie as it incorporates an Ecuadorian wrapper, Ecuadorian binder, and a combination of Nicaraguan and Dominican filler. One big difference, the Illumination does not contain the high priming medio tiempo that the Goldie has. This is because the medio tiempo is in short supply. In place of the medio tiempo, a high priming ligero was used.

According to La Palina, the Illumination Toro was introduced into market last year as La Palina’s 2016 Cigar Bill’s Blend as a part of the 2016 TAA Exclusive Series. The company now says the Toro size will be a regular production offering available internationally.

Like the other three vitolas in the series, the Toro is packaged in 20-count boxes. Pricing is set at $12.00 SRP per cigar.

At a glance, here is a look at the La Palina Illumination line:

Blend Profile

Wrapper: Ecuadorian
Binder: Ecuadorian
Filler: Dominican, Nicaraguan
Country of Origin: United States (El Titan de Bronze)

Vitolas Available

Toro: 6 x 50
Robusto: 5 x 52
Colonial: 5 1/4 x 44
Belicoso: 6 1/2 x 52
Lancero: 7 1/2 x 38
